I would say about once every other month we get a craving for Cook Out’s milkshakes. We walked down to Cook Out on New Bern a couple nights ago. There is usually a few people standing in line and quite a bit of traffic in the drive through. I have never waited longer than about 10 minutes from the time walking up to the time getting the goods. The staff has always been friendly and very efficient. We were on the hunt for something sweet so we got the chocolate peanut butter fudge milkshake. Nom! I have also had the mint chocolate chip shake before. Tasty as well. There is a variety of food and drink to choose from. They have a plate that you can get burgers, hot dogs, quesadillas chicken fingers, fries, hush puppies etc. and mix and match however you want. After a night out on the town I had a plate that was a cheese burger, quesadilla, hush puppies and coleslaw. There were two of us eating so it was a great deal after an evening of fun.

If you know Cook Out, you know its deal so I don’t have delve into too much except to mention as far as fast food goes, it’s definitely my favorite place, especially at 2AM and I’m either one the way home from parties downtown, or just any gaming night that run into wee hours of the morning. For one, I don’t need to order from a special«Midnight» menu here. If you see it on the menu, you can order it whether it’s 10:30AM or 3:45PM or 2:30AM. My favorite is the«Cook Out Plate» which give you one main entrée and two sides, which for me is ½ lb «Cook Out Style» burger or the Cajun style char-grilled chicken sandwich, but it doen’t really matter which sandwich I pick because all I wanted is the two sides, doubling up their corn dogs.
